Having Trouble Finding a Reliable Mechanic? Key Qualifications to Consider

Locating a reliable mechanic can often feel like an challenging task. To address this obstacle, individuals should prioritize several key qualifications. First, certifications from established organizations, such as the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ence (ASE), demonstrate a mechanic's proficiency and adherence to professional standards. Second, experience plays a crucial role; veteran mechanics typically possess a more comprehensive understanding of various vehicle systems. Additionally, good communication skills are critical, as mechanics should effectively explain issues and solutions to clients. Transparency regarding pricing and services is another crucial factor; a reliable mechanic provides thorough estimates and prevents hidden fees. Finally, a solid warranty on repairs reflects confidence in their work, offering customers peace of mind. By concentrating on these qualifications, individuals can enhance their chances of discovering a dependable mechanic, ultimately leading to better vehicle maintenance and satisfaction.

Critical Services Every Trustworthy Auto Repair Shop Must Provide

A trustworthy auto repair shop should deliver a thorough range of core services to ensure vehicle safety and performance. Essential services encompass routine maintenance, such as oil changes and tire rotations, which assist in extend vehicle lifespan. Brake inspections and replacements are vital for maintaining safety, while engine diagnostics can detect underlying issues before they escalate.

In addition, a dependable shop should supply transmission services, ensuring smooth vehicle operation. Wheel alignment and suspension services maintain proper handling and comfort during drives. Furthermore, electrical system repairs, including battery checks and alternator replacements, are critical for vehicle reliability.

Ultimately, emissions testing and repairs guarantee compliance with environmental requirements, contributing to overall vehicle performance. By providing these core services, an auto repair shop can establish itself as a reliable partner in vehicle maintenance and repair, fostering confidence in customers searching for reliable solutions for their automotive needs.

What Warning Signs Should You Look for When Selecting a Mechanic?

How does someone recognize the warning signs of a below-standard auto repair service? Prospective clients should remain watchful for several red flags. A lack of transparency, such as reluctance to provide comprehensive estimates or explain repairs, often signals a problem. Moreover, mechanics who force customers into quick decisions or upsell unnecessary services can be a source of concern.

In addition, a cluttered or unsanitary shop may reflect poor management and concern for particulars. Negative online reviews and complaints about persistent difficulties can also serve as warnings. It's essential to search for certifications or affiliations with reputable automotive organizations; their absence may signal a lack of professionalism. Finally, if the mechanic is evasive when discussing warranties or guarantees, it may be prudent to think twice. Recognizing these warning signs can help one select a more reliable auto repair service.
